What the vulnerability does

01Description

Deserialization of Untrusted Data vulnerability in Bob Namaste! LMS namaste-lms allows Object Injection.This issue affects Namaste! LMS: from n/a through <= 2.6.3.

Explanation of Vulnerability in Simple Terms

02Summary

Namaste! LMS versions 2.6.3 and earlier are vulnerable to unsafe deserialization of untrusted data. An authenticated attacker can craft malicious serialized objects that execute arbitrary code when deserialized by the application. This allows complete compromise of the site, including data theft, modification, and service disruption.

What an attacker can do

03Attacker Capabilities

Run arbitrary code on the site with full system privileges.

Potential impact on your site

04Site Impact

Complete site compromise: attackers can steal data, modify content, create admin accounts, or take the site offline.

Conditions required to exploit

05Prerequisites

Attacker must be authenticated as a low-privilege user; no user interaction required.
